After Slay the Spire 2 update led to negative Steam review spike, Mewgenics lead jokes releasing balance patches for popular games is "the scariest thing a human can experience"

Mewgenics co-creator Tyler Glaiel commented on the stress of releasing balance patches for popular games, citing the negative Steam review spike for Slay the Spire 2 after its recent update. Glaiel joked that releasing such patches is a scarier experience than drowning, as player reactions can be intense even for single-player titles.
